How many grams are in a cup of water?
For example, if you want to convert 1 standard US cup of water into grams, you get exactly 236.59 g . However, 1 cup of salt weights around 287 g and 1 cup of wheat flour - only 141.6 g.
What is a legal cup?
There is also another cup type in the USA, and it's called a legal cup. It is used in nutrition labeling, and it measures 240 mL. Other countries occasionally use cup unit and the recipes normally weigh non-liquid ingredients in grams rather than measuring volume. UK imperial cup was used in pre-1970 recipes.
